A cupola or cupola furnace is a melting device used in foundries that can be used to melt cast iron, Ni-resist iron and some bronzes. The cupola can be made almost any practical size.

The cupola is a type of furnace that is commonly used for the production of cast iron. It is a tall, cylindrical structure that is made of steel plates and lined with refractory bricks. The cupola furnace is known for its simplicity and efficiency in melting iron and producing molten metal that can be poured into molds to create various cast iron products.
The cupola furnace operates on the principle of combustion. It uses coke, a form of carbon, as a fuel source, along with air for combustion. The fuel and air are introduced through openings near the bottom of the furnace, and the combustion process generates high temperatures inside the cupola. The intense heat melts the iron ore, which is the raw material for cast iron, and other additives such as limestone and scrap iron are also added to the furnace to facilitate the melting process.
Once the iron ore and additives are melted, the impurities known as slag float to the top of the molten metal, and they can be easily removed. The molten metal is then tapped from the bottom of the cupola and poured into molds to create cast iron products of various shapes and sizes.
The cupola furnace has several advantages that make it suitable for the production of cast iron:
1. Simplicity: The cupola furnace is a relatively simple and straightforward design, which makes it easier to operate and maintain compared to other types of furnaces.
2. Efficiency: The cupola furnace is known for its high thermal efficiency, meaning that it can convert a large portion of the fuel's energy into heat, resulting in a more efficient melting process.
3. Flexibility: The cupola furnace can accommodate a wide range of raw materials, including different types of iron ore and additives, allowing for flexibility in the production process.
4. Cost-effectiveness: The cupola furnace is a cost-effective option for small to medium-scale foundries, as it does not require complex equipment or extensive infrastructure.
In conclusion, the cupola furnace is used to manufacture cast iron. Its simple design, efficiency, flexibility, and cost-effectiveness make it a popular choice for the production of cast iron products in various industries.
